X

Add TinyMCE editor to post/page title input field

Adding this snippet to the functions.php of your wordpress theme will add the TinyMCE editor to the title input field of your wordpress posts and pages.


( example screenshot )

Code Snippet:

function tinymce_title_js(){ ?>
<script type="text/javascript">
jQuery(document).ready( tinymce_title );
function tinymce_title() {
jQuery("#title").addClass("mceEditor");
tinyMCE.execCommand("mceAddControl", false, "title");
}
</script>
<?php }
add_action( 'admin_head-post.php', 'tinymce_title_js');
add_action( 'admin_head-post-new.php', 'tinymce_title_js');

function tinymce_title_css(){ ?>
<style type='text/css'>
#titlewrap{border:solid 1px #e5e5e5 !important;}
tr.mceLast{display:none;}
#title_ifr{height:50px !important;}
</style>
<?php }
add_action( 'admin_head-post.php', 'tinymce_title_css');
add_action( 'admin_head-post-new.php', 'tinymce_title_css');

Comments  Leave a Reply

  1. Just change:
    tinyMCE.execCommand(“mceAddControl”, false, “title”);
    for:
    tinyMCE.execCommand(“mceAddEditor”, false, “title”);

  2. not working at my wp site

  3. Nice addition/snipt, but… why?

  4. Thanks for this. Is there any way to have this display in the html editor as well or instead of the visual? – opps, posted on the wrong article, sorry.

  5. Great snippet! I wonder is there any way to display and use only selected items of tinyMCE? Surely we don’t need to have the uploader buttons for the title area 🙂

    1. Thanks, glad you like the snippet, I think we can remove items however I’m not sure how easy it would be to do that just for the TinyMCE used for the title.

      1. how to remove unused items from tinymce? a good idea for a future snippet =) 

Add a Comment

We're glad you have chosen to leave a comment. Please keep in mind that all comments are moderated according to our privacy policy, and all links are nofollow. Do NOT use keywords in the name field. Let's have a personal and meaningful conversation.

WordPress Launch Checklist

The Ultimate WordPress Launch Checklist

We've compiled all the essential checklist items for your next WordPress website launch into one handy ebook.
Yes, Send Me the Free eBook!